Correo is a hamlet in Valencia, New Mexico and has an elevation of 5,512 feet. Correo is situated nearby to the hamlet Highland Meadows.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Highland Meadows is a census-designated place in Valencia County, New Mexico, United States. Its population was 624 as of the 2010 census. Highland Meadows is situated 2 miles southeast of Correo.
